    Hello 🙂 I am using Education Pro and my front page/home page is full width edge to edge for the cover image and sliders/widgets etc. But I forgot how I did it and my landing page (not home page) template has grey bars on the side even when I choose Full Width Content in Layout. The customizer shows a genuine full width but when I save it and preview it, the grey background bars on either side are still there (sidebars are gone, but the grey background ones are not). I'm not sure if what I want is called Full Width or something else but I've searched and can't find a simple explanation on how to make sure Full width is indeed full width. What am I missing? 🙂 Thank you, Laurel

    Full width layout does not mean "edge-to-edge" and that's why you see the margins on the side. The content is wrapped to display in a "box" format. Education Pro never had an edge-to-edge version.
